What Causes Gas,constipation And Increased Appetite After A Stomach Flu?
![default](/r/images/default.png)
Question: Hi, I had symptoms of a stomach flu 2 weeks ago and still feel severe gas, constipation, and bloating so much that it's either making me wake up at night or causing me to eat more because I feel sluggish and need the energy. I have taken probiotics , exercised, avoided dairy and alcohol, and cut down on sugar. Do I need antibiotics? When will this end? Sticking to the BRAT seems to make it worse but eating fruits and vegetables seem to make me more gassy. Thank you!
Brief Answer:
Advised digestive enzymes; no need for antibiotics
Detailed Answer:
Hi,
I have gone through your medical history carefully and feel sorry for the situation you are in.
It is normal to get maldigestion after passing flu as it will take time for the intestinal mucosa to get back to its normal functioning.
It is good that you are following a strict diet together with taking probiotics.
If I was your caring doctor would add digestive enzymes for 4 weeks. There is no need to start antibiotics unless fever or other bacterial complication would appear.

What do you mean by bacterial complications? Thank you.
Brief Answer:
Bacterial infection can thrive after virosis...
Detailed Answer:
Hi back,
Thank you for following up.
A viral infection usually, decreases the immune defense. Thus, bacterial infection can thrive.
At your case, you are not reporting symptoms related to bacterial infection (no fever, no diarrhea, no blood in stool). You have already passed the flu days, so, there is no need for antibiotics as they will worsen your symptoms. Instead, probiotics are highly recommended to optimize intestinal flora.
